repo.or.cz
/
bitcoinplatinum.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Refactor GetUTXOStats in preparation for per-COutPoint iteration
2017-06-01
P
i
et
e
r Wuille
Ref
a
ctor Ge
t
UT
X
OStats in
preparation for per-C
O
utPoint
.
.
.
commit
|
commitdiff
|
tree
2017-06-01
Pi
e
ter Wuille
Replace CCo
i
ns-
b
a
sed CTx
M
emPool::pruneSpent with isSpen
t
commit
|
commitdiff
|
tree
2017-06-01
Pie
t
er Wuille
Remove
M
o
d
ifyCoins
/
M
o
difyNewCoins
commit
|
commitdiff
|
tree
2017-06-01
P
i
e
ter Wuille
S
w
it
c
h tests from ModifyC
o
ins to Add
C
oin/SpendCoin
commit
|
commitdiff
|
tree
2017-06-01
P
i
eter Wuille
Sw
i
tch
C
S
criptCheck to
u
se Coin ins
t
ead of CCoins
commit
|
commitdiff
|
tree
2017-06-01
Matt
C
o
rallo
Only pass
t
hings c
o
mmitted to b
y
tx's witn
e
s
s
hash
.
.
.
commit
|
commitdiff
|
tree
2017-06-01
P
i
eter Wuille
Switch from per-tx to per-txout C
C
oinsVie
w
Ca
c
he methods
.
.
.
commit
|
commitdiff
|
tree
2017-06-01
Pieter Wuil
l
e
Introduce
new per-tx
o
ut
CCoinsViewCac
h
e
f
unc
t
ions
commit
|
commitdiff
|
tree
2017-06-01
Pie
t
er Wuille
Optimizatio
n
: Coin&& to Appl
y
T
x
InUnd
o
commit
|
commitdiff
|
tree
2017-06-01
Piete
r
W
u
ille
Replace
C
TxInU
n
do
w
i
th
Coin
commit
|
commitdiff
|
tree
2017-05-26
Pieter Wuille
In
t
rodu
c
e Coin, a single unspent o
u
tpu
t
commit
|
commitdiff
|
tree
2017-05-26
Pieter
Wui
l
le
St
o
r
e
/allow tx metadata in all u
n
do r
e
cords
commit
|
commitdiff
|
tree
2017-05-26
Pieter Wuille
Report on-disk size in
gett
x
outsetinfo
commit
|
commitdiff
|
tree
2017-05-26
P
i
eter Wuille
Remove
/
igno
r
e tx versio
n
in
u
t
xo and u
n
d
o
commit
|
commitdiff
|
tree
2017-05-26
Piet
e
r Wu
i
lle
Add specialization
of S
i
pHash for 256 + 32 bit
d
ata
commit
|
commitdiff
|
tree
2017-05-26
Pieter Wuille
Intr
o
duce CHashVerifier to hash read data
commit
|
commitdiff
|
tree
2017-05-26
Pi
e
t
er Wuille
err
o
r
() in discon
n
ect for disk corruptio
n
, n
o
t inco
n
s
istency
commit
|
commitdiff
|
tree
2017-05-26
P
ieter Wuille
Add
Si
z
eEstima
t
e to C
D
BBat
c
h
commit
|
commitdiff
|
tree
2017-05-26
Pieter Wuil
l
e
Merge #10
4
45: Ad
d
test for empty chain and reorg con
s
ist
e
n
c
y
.
.
.
...ewDbCursor::Seek work for missing keys (
Pieter Wuille
)
commit
|
commitdiff
|
tree
2017-05-26
Pieter Wu
i
lle
Mer
g
e
#1041
9
:
[trivial] Fix three recently introduce
d
.
.
.
commit
|
commitdiff
|
tree
2017-05-23
Pieter W
u
ille
Merge #10313: [Consensus] Add constant for maximum
.
.
.
commit
|
commitdiff
|
tree
2017-05-23
Pieter Wu
i
lle
Me
r
g
e
#1
0
347: Use range-ba
s
ed
for loops
(
C
+
+11
)
when
.
.
.
commit
|
commitdiff
|
tree
2017-05-18
Piete
r
Wuill
e
Merge #100
6
1:
[
net] Added S
e
tSocketNoDelay() utility
.
.
.
commit
|
commitdiff
|
tree
2017-05-18
Pieter
Wuille
Merge #1
0
395: Replace boost:
:
func
t
ion with std::
f
unct
i
o
n
.
.
.
commit
|
commitdiff
|
tree
2017-05-18
Pieter Wuille
Merge #8
3
84: Add wi
t
ness data
o
utput to T
x
InError
m
essages
commit
|
commitdiff
|
tree
2017-05-17
P
ieter Wuille
M
e
rg
e
#10196: Bu
g
fix: Prior
i
tise
T
r
a
nsaction updat
e
s
.
.
.
commit
|
commitdiff
|
tree
2017-05-17
Pieter
Wuille
Mer
g
e #10199: Better fe
e
estimates
commit
|
commitdiff
|
tree
2017-05-15
Pie
t
er Wuille
M
er
g
e
#
1
0380: [doc] Removing
c
omment
s
about dirty entries
.
.
.
commit
|
commitdiff
|
tree
2017-05-09
Pieter Wuille
Mer
g
e
#10338:
M
aint
a
in state across
GetStrongRandByt
e
s
.
.
.
...across GetStrongRandBytes calls (
Pieter Wuille
)
commit
|
commitdiff
|
tree
2017-05-09
Pieter Wu
i
ll
e
M
erge #
1
0322: Use hardwar
e
timest
a
mps in RNG
seeding
...sanity check timestamps as entropy (
Pieter Wuille
)
...GetPerformanceCounter() increments (
Pieter Wuille
)
...hardware timestamps in RNG seeding (
Pieter Wuille
)
commit
|
commitdiff
|
tree
2017-05-08
P
i
eter Wuille
M
e
rge #10351: re
m
ov
e
d unused code in
I
NV mes
s
age
commit
|
commitdiff
|
tree
2017-05-05
Pieter Wuille
U
s
e s
a
nity che
c
k timestamps as e
n
trop
y
commit
|
commitdiff
|
tree
2017-05-05
Pieter W
u
ille
Test tha
t
G
e
t
P
erfo
r
manceCounte
r
() i
n
cr
e
ments
commit
|
commitdiff
|
tree
2017-05-05
P
i
e
t
er Wuil
l
e
Use hardwa
r
e timestamps
in
RNG seedi
n
g
commit
|
commitdiff
|
tree
2017-05-04
Pieter W
u
il
l
e
Maintain stat
e
across Get
S
t
r
ongRandBytes call
s
commit
|
commitdiff
|
tree
2017-05-03
Piet
e
r Wui
l
l
e
Merge #10
2
9
7: Simplify
Disconnect
B
lock arg
u
ments/return
.
.
.
...DisconnectBlock arguments/return value (
Pieter Wuille
)
commit
|
commitdiff
|
tree
2017-05-01
Pieter W
u
ille
Me
r
ge #10292: Im
p
roved efficiency in COutPoint con
s
tructo
r
s
commit
|
commitdiff
|
tree
2017-05-01
Pieter Wuille
M
e
rge
#
1
0305: Fix
potential N
P
D introd
u
ce
d
in b2
9
7426c
commit
|
commitdiff
|
tree
2017-05-01
Pieter Wuill
e
Merge #10309: Trivia
l
: remove
extra character from
.
.
.
commit
|
commitdiff
|
tree
2017-04-28
Pie
t
er Wu
i
lle
Simplify Di
s
connectBlock arguments/return value
commit
|
commitdiff
|
tree
2017-04-27
P
ieter Wuill
e
Ad
d
-
s
topathe
i
ght for
b
enc
h
markin
g
commit
|
commitdiff
|
tree
2017-04-27
Pieter Wui
l
le
Merge #1
0
283: Cleanup: reduce to one GetMinimumFee
.
.
.
commit
|
commitdiff
|
tree
2017-04-24
Pieter
W
uille
M
e
rge #1024
9
: Switch C
C
oinsMap from boost
t
o
std
u
n
o
rd
e
red_map
...from boost to std unordered_map (
Pieter Wuille
)
...unordered_{map,set} to memusage.h (
Pieter Wuille
)
commit
|
commitdiff
|
tree
2017-04-21
Pi
e
te
r
W
u
il
l
e
Fix
s
ome empty vector re
f
erences
commit
|
commitdiff
|
tree
2017-04-21
Pieter Wu
i
lle
Sw
i
tch C
C
o
insMap
from
b
oost to std u
n
o
r
dered_map
commit
|
commitdiff
|
tree
2017-04-21
Pieter W
u
i
l
le
Add support for std::unordered_{m
a
p
,
set} to memusage
.
h
commit
|
commitdiff
|
tree
2017-04-20
P
ieter
W
uil
l
e
Make Boost us
e
std::at
o
mic internall
y
commit
|
commitdiff
|
tree
2017-04-20
Pieter Wuille
f
i
x tsan: uti
l
time rac
e
on nMock
T
im
e
commit
|
commitdiff
|
tree
2017-04-20
Pieter
Wuille
fix ubsan:
b
i
t
coin-tx
:
not initia
l
ize con
t
ext b
e
fore
.
.
.
commit
|
commitdiff
|
tree
2017-04-17
Pieter Wuille
Merge #10215: Ch
e
c
k i
n
ter
r
upt
N
e
t
during d
n
sseed
l
o
okup
s
commit
|
commitdiff
|
tree
2017-04-17
Pi
e
t
e
r Wuil
l
e
Mer
g
e #9693: Prevent integer
o
verflow in ReadVarInt
.
commit
|
commitdiff
|
tree
2017-04-13
P
ieter Wuille
Merge #9480: De-d
u
p
licate Signature
C
ach
e
Hasher
commit
|
commitdiff
|
tree
2017-03-30
Pieter W
u
ille
Compe
n
sate fo
r
memory pe
a
k
a
t flush time
commit
|
commitdiff
|
tree
2017-03-29
P
i
e
t
e
r W
u
ille
Ad
d
a
F
astRa
n
d
o
mContext::randrange and us
e
it
commit
|
commitdiff
|
tree
2017-03-29
Pieter
W
u
ill
e
Switch FastRandom
C
onte
x
t to ChaCh
a
20
commit
|
commitdiff
|
tree
2017-03-29
Pie
t
er Wui
l
le
Add ChaCha20
commit
|
commitdiff
|
tree
2017-03-29
P
i
ete
r
Wuill
e
FastRandom benchmark
commit
|
commitdiff
|
tree
2017-03-29
Piet
e
r
Wuille
Introduce Fa
s
tRa
n
domContext::randbool()
commit
|
commitdiff
|
tree
2017-03-29
Pieter Wuille
Merge #10088: Trivial
:
move sev
e
ral relay options
i
nto
.
.
.
commit
|
commitdiff
|
tree
2017-03-29
Pieter Wui
l
le
Merge #10086: Tr
i
via
l
:
m
ove
rpcseri
a
lversion in
t
o
RPC
.
.
.
commit
|
commitdiff
|
tree
2017-03-29
Pieter Wu
i
lle
Mer
g
e #10108: App
r
oximate
B
estSubset should take in
p
uts
.
.
.
commit
|
commitdiff
|
tree
2017-02-27
Pie
t
er
W
uille
Ad
d
SHA512 tree hash to merge
commits
commit
|
commitdiff
|
tree
2017-02-27
P
i
eter Wuille
Run miner_tests
w
i
t
h f
i
xed options
commit
|
commitdiff
|
tree
2017-02-27
Pieter Wuille
A
b
st
r
act ou
t
B
l
ockAssembler op
t
ions
commit
|
commitdiff
|
tree
2017-02-24
Pieter
W
uille
B
IP32
extra
t
e
st
vector
commit
|
commitdiff
|
tree
2017-02-17
Pieter Wuille
A
v
oi
d
VLA
i
n h
a
sh
.
h
commit
|
commitdiff
|
tree
2017-02-17
Pieter Wuille
Move BIP7
0
_MAX_PAY
M
ENTREQUEST_SIZE to header
commit
|
commitdiff
|
tree
2017-02-17
Pieter
Wuille
Make KEY_S
I
ZE a
compi
l
e-t
i
m
e
constant
commit
|
commitdiff
|
tree
2017-02-11
Pieter Wuill
e
Merge #9708: Cl
e
an up all kn
o
w
n rac
e
s/platfor
m
-speci
f
ic
.
.
.
commit
|
commitdiff
|
tree
2017-02-10
Pieter
W
uil
l
e
Add updating
o
f chainTxData t
o
re
l
ease process
commit
|
commitdiff
|
tree
2017-02-05
Pieter Wuille
Merge #9578: Add mi
s
sin
g
mem
p
o
ol loc
k
for CalculateMemPoolAn
.
.
.
commit
|
commitdiff
|
tree
2017-01-23
P
ieter W
u
ille
Merge
#
9596: [bug
f
i
x
]
save feeDelta ins
t
ea
d
of
p
riorit
y
D
e
lta
.
.
.
commit
|
commitdiff
|
tree
2017-01-17
P
ieter Wuil
l
e
Merg
e
#
956
1
: Wake mess
a
ge handl
i
ng thread when
w
e recei
v
e
.
.
.
commit
|
commitdiff
|
tree
2017-01-16
Pieter Wuille
Me
r
ge #9
4
84: Int
r
oduce assumeva
l
id setting to sk
i
p
.
.
.
commit
|
commitdiff
|
tree
2017-01-15
Pie
t
er
Wuille
Merge #9400: Set peers
as HB
pee
r
s
u
p
on
f
u
ll block
.
.
.
commit
|
commitdiff
|
tree
2017-01-14
Pieter Wuille
Merge #
9
490:
Rep
l
ace
FindLatestBef
o
re used by impor
t
muti
.
.
.
commit
|
commitdiff
|
tree
2017-01-13
Pieter W
u
ille
M
erge #9375: Rel
a
y compact block message
s
p
r
ior to
.
.
.
commit
|
commitdiff
|
tree
2017-01-13
Pieter Wu
i
ll
e
Me
r
ge
#
9441: Net: Massi
v
e speedup
.
Net locks overhaul
commit
|
commitdiff
|
tree
2017-01-12
P
ie
t
er
Wuille
Avoid
b
oost dynamic_bits
e
t in rest
_
getutxo
s
commit
|
commitdiff
|
tree
2017-01-12
Pieter Wu
i
lle
Fix memory
leak in multiUserAuthorized
commit
|
commitdiff
|
tree
2017-01-12
Pieter Wuille
Fix me
m
ory
leak in net_t
e
sts
commit
|
commitdiff
|
tree
2017-01-12
Piete
r
Wu
i
lle
F
i
x
memory leak in wallet tests
commit
|
commitdiff
|
tree
2017-01-12
Pieter Wuil
l
e
Avoid i
n
teg
e
r
overflows in scriptnum tests
commit
|
commitdiff
|
tree
2017-01-12
Pieter Wuille
Avoid unaligned access
in cr
y
pto
i/o
commit
|
commitdiff
|
tree
2017-01-12
P
ieter Wuille
Allow non-power-of
-
2 sig
n
ature cache sizes
commit
|
commitdiff
|
tree
2017-01-11
Piete
r
Wu
i
l
l
e
Deprecate n
o
n-txind
e
x
g
e
trawtransac
t
ion
and better
.
.
.
commit
|
commitdiff
|
tree
2017-01-11
Pieter Wuill
e
Merge #9
5
07: Fix use-after-
f
ree in CTxMe
m
Pool:
:
removeCon
f
lict
s
(
)
commit
|
commitdiff
|
tree
2017-01-11
Pieter
W
uille
Update estimated transac
t
ion count data
commit
|
commitdiff
|
tree
2017-01-11
P
i
eter Wuille
Sho
r
te
n
varia
b
l
e n
a
m
es and switch to tx
/
s
commit
|
commitdiff
|
tree
2017-01-10
Pieter Wui
l
le
Improve style w
.
r
.
t
.
if
commit
|
commitdiff
|
tree
2017-01-09
Pi
e
te
r
Wuille
M
e
rge #9353: Add data(
)
m
e
thod to CDataStream
(
and
.
.
.
commit
|
commitdiff
|
tree
2017-01-09
Pieter
Wuille
Merge #940
4
: S
m
a
rter coor
d
i
n
a
ti
o
n of
change and fee
.
.
.
commit
|
commitdiff
|
tree
2017-01-09
Piet
e
r Wui
l
le
M
er
g
e #9310: Assert FRESH valid
i
ty
i
n CCoinsViewCache
.
.
.
commit
|
commitdiff
|
tree
2017-01-06
Pieter Wuil
l
e
Merge
#
9408: Allo
w
shutdown
during LoadM
e
mpool, dump
.
.
.
commit
|
commitdiff
|
tree
2017-01-06
Pieter Wuille
Merge
#
9
3
19: Break addnod
e
out
from
the outbound connection
.
.
.
commit
|
commitdiff
|
tree
2017-01-05
Pieter Wuille
Merge #9138: Improve fee es
t
im
a
tion
commit
|
commitdiff
|
tree
2017-01-05
Pi
e
ter Wuille
Merg
e
#
8610: Share
u
nused mempoo
l
memor
y
with coin
c
ache
...mempool memory with coincache (
Pieter Wuille
)
commit
|
commitdiff
|
tree
2017-01-05
Pi
e
ter
Wuille
Merge
#
9465:
[W
a
ll
e
t] Do not perform ECDSA signing
.
.
.
commit
|
commitdiff
|
tree
2017-01-04
Pieter Wu
i
l
l
e
R
e
move
S
IG
C
H
E
CK_VERIF
I
CATION_FACTOR
commit
|
commitdiff
|
tree
2017-01-04
P
i
e
t
e
r
Wuille
Move
t
x
estimati
o
n dat
a
out of
CCh
e
ckPointData
commit
|
commitdiff
|
tree
next